Planet Labs Satellite Images Now Available to Ukrainian Agribusiness
The most distinctive feature of agribusiness today is the opportunity to combine the intuition and experience of professional agronomists with high technologies that capture subtle changes in the field. The AgriChain company takes monitoring of the state of crops to a qualitatively new level and is one of the first in Ukraine to start cooperation with Planet Labs, the flagship of monitoring the earth’s surface from space.
“From now on, in order to monitor the state of crops, the level of vegetation, the quality of seedlings in the fields of Astarta, AgriChain will use not only the usual market images from Sentinel-2 satellites, which are used by most companies, but will cooperate with the company Planet Labs. And this is only the beginning of cooperation based on Astarta’s capabilities. In the future, we plan to expand cooperation and provide services for other market participants on a commercial basis. But more on that later,” says Nataliya Bogacheva, director of the AgriChain company.
Planet Labs is an American private company founded by former NASA employees back in 2010. It explores the Earth’s surface with the help of miniature CubeSat satellites. These are small-sized satellites with a cubic shape of 10x10x10 cm³, weighing no more than 1.33 kg, which are delivered to orbit as payloads of other space objects. Each such satellite has its own name, but in general they are called dove. Their fleet of over 200 Earth-imaging satellites is the largest in the history of observing our planet.
Each “pigeon” is equipped with a powerful telescope, camera and modern software for filming different areas of the earth’s surface. All satellites carry out continuous imaging of the Earth, which makes it possible to obtain daily images of the surface with a resolution of up to 3.5 meters per pixel.
Planet Labs provides daily satellite data that helps companies, governments, researchers and journalists understand the physical world and take action. Therefore, AgriChain’s cooperation with Planet Labs is capable of revolutionizing the monitoring of the vegetation of the Astarta fields, because for the agronomic service, such high-quality and frequent images provide an opportunity to more effectively analyze the general state of the field, identify problem areas, evaluate the dynamics of the quality of technological operations, forecast the planned yield, analyze the impact of weather conditions, natural phenomena or natural disasters and promptly make management decisions.
Nataliya Bogacheva, director of the AgriChain company, explains: “Astarta’s agricultural production department has chosen the fields where they want to monitor the state of the crops. This is how we start working with 20,000 hectares and will continue to increase the volume. When choosing pilot enterprises, priority was given to agricultural companies that work with elements of precision agriculture – Zhytnytsia Podillya LLC and Musiivske gas station. This choice will allow us to develop precision farming tools using high-quality satellite imagery. And already, starting in August, we provide the agronomic service with Planet Labs images for the analysis of seedlings of winter rapeseed crops.”
“Through the API (Application Programming Interface) of the Planet Labs application, we integrated the service into our AgriChain Scout system, which has been used in ASTARTA for 2 seasons to monitor the condition of crops. We set up the exchange, tightened the geometry of all the fields that were interesting to the business, and every day our system processes the images provided by the Planet Labs company on these fields. Currently, we are finalizing the technical component of setting up the correct display of the geometry of some fields, after which we plan to conduct training for specialists of ASTARTA’s agronomic service,” adds Anatoliy Kovalchuk, AgriChain project manager.
Satellite images of this quality, processed by the algorithms of the AgriChain program, allow you to quickly and remotely analyze large tracts of land, single out problem areas, create inspection tasks based on them and promptly respond to possible risks. And all this is possible thanks to the fact that the pictures have a resolution of 3.5 meters per pixel. 3.5 meters per pixel! Can you imagine? Actually, these are the pictures that the company will receive every day. This will make it possible to increase their number in the season, that is, to choose high-quality frames without clouds in order to accurately control the condition of the crops from the point of view of visualization.
